据我所知,在Linux中,来自硬件设备的输入可以被认为是将数据写入文件,所以我认为在不使用X的情况下向/dev/input/mice编写一些东西来模拟鼠标点击是很有可能的。
这就是我所做的:
root@linux:~$ sudo cat /dev/input/mice >> right-click
(click the right button of your mouse, and then press ctrl+c to terminate it.)
root@linux:~$ sudo cat right-click >> /dev/input/mice
我这样做是
Grpc版本: 1.24.2
在部署我的Node.js应用程序时,我遇到了二进制文件的问题。
错误:
Error: Failed to load gRPC binary module because it was not installed for the current system
Expected directory: node-v83-linux-x64-musl
Found: [node-v72-linux-x64-musl]
This problem can often be fixed by running "npm rebuild" on the current
我正在编写一个Windows应用程序,它使用来移动鼠标,而不需要用户使用实际的鼠标。它所需要的特性之一是,不管用户的鼠标速度设置是什么,它都会创建相同的动作(假设用户没有检查“增强指针精度”,所以我的应用程序不应该考虑“鼠标加速”)。
我这样做是通过获得Windows的鼠标速度设置并将输出除以它。因此,如果用户将鼠标速度设置加倍,我的应用程序就会将其输出减半,他们应该取消(如果鼠标速度设置实际上代表了光标速度的乘数)。
我一直在使用SystemParametersInfo(SPI_GETMOUSESPEED.)获得鼠标速度设置,根据的说法,该设置的速度为1到20。
int result;
if
我按照在OpenMM中找到的安装说明安装OpenMM用户指南。
信息:测试不能完成,因为我只有62%的测试目标完成。见波洛。
Problem描述
make install (或sudo make install)给出了以下消息:
(base) bcramer@schrodinger:~/build_openmm$ make install
[ 62%] Built target ApiWrappers
[ 62%] Built target OpenMM
..............etc..........
[ 62%] Built target TestSerializeDrudeLan
我在Windows和Linux上使用相同版本的IntelliJ IDEA (2016.3.5)。问题是,在Linux上,IntelliJ IDEA在点击"Ctrl“+鼠标左键后不会显示.class文档,但它会显示反编译的java文件。这不是什么大问题,但很烦人。可能出了什么问题?我尝试恢复默认设置,但没有帮助。